2026 Lincoln Nautilus Reserve Specs & Performance

The Lincoln Nautilus Reserve offers two high-quality engine options. A turbocharged 2.0-liter inline four-cylinder engine is standard, putting you in command of a robust 250 horsepower and 280 pound-feet of torque. Choose this powertrain, and you'll be supported by an eight-speed automatic transmission, while standard AWD helps you feel firmly planted on the road – even when you're facing inclement weather.

Drivers who are especially concerned with fuel economy will appreciate the vehicle's available turbocharged 2.0-liter inline-four-cylinder hybrid engine with 285 total system horsepower and 295 pound-feet of torque. This powertrain is supported by a continuously variable transmission and, along with AWD, delivers an EPA-estimated 29/31/30 MPG (City/Highway/Combined) fuel economy rating.1

The strength of the Nautilus Reserve doesn't stop there. Regardless of your chosen powertrain, you'll have a maximum towing capacity of 1,750 pounds.2 With this car on your team, you can go ahead and hitch up a small trailer to bring along your essential outdoor gear on your next adventure.

Lincoln Nautilus Reserve Dimensions

Lincoln Nautilus Reserve Dimensions

Next, let's take a look at the size of the 2026 Lincoln Nautilus Reserve. This midsize SUV stands at 193.2 inches long, 68.2 inches tall, and 85.4 inches wide, including the mirrors. These dimensions offer a few advantages. For example, the car's form factor is easier to handle than a full-size SUV, so no need to stress about navigating crowded parking lots or narrow downtown streets. However, since it's larger than a compact sport ute, you'll have plenty of room on the inside.

When you climb into the Nautilus Reserve, you and your copilot will be met with 43.5 inches of legroom up front, while guests in the second row will have almost just as much – 43.1 inches, to be exact. Even adults who settle into the rear won't have to feel cramped, especially considering you'll have 110.8 cubic feet of passenger volume.

Your regular grocery store runs will also be a breeze. There's 35.2 cubic feet of cargo volume behind the second row, or you can lower the rear seats and access up to 68.8 cubic feet of storage space to accommodate your belongings.

Lincoln Nautilus Reserve Media & Tech

Drivers who like to keep up with the latest in automotive tech will love what the Nautilus Reserve brings to the table. Perhaps the first thing that catches your eye will be the Lincoln Digital Experience, consisting of a 48-inch panoramic display that spans nearly the full length of the dashboard, and a vibrant 11.1-inch center stack touchscreen. The former displays key info from Google services, while the latter serves as your point of control for multimedia functionality.

Whether you're an audiophile or just want to enjoy your favorite podcast, you'll love the standard Revel 14-speaker audio system. Simply pull up your favorite playlist from the touchscreen and enjoy pristine sound quality. Or, you can upgrade to the available Revel Ultima 3D audio system with 28 speakers and enjoy a concert-like listening experience.

To top things off, a wireless charging pad is also standard. Replenish your phone battery after a long day without the need for a cable, keeping the dashboard free of clutter.
